Your invited to Hey Cuzzin! Happening June 19

Join us for the 5th annual Hey Cuzzin: a free community breakfast and celebration in honour of National Indigenous Peoples Day. Come as you are and enjoy a morning of community, culture, and creativity—everyone is welcome!
